Contrast

#2b96da as textRatioAAAA largeAAAFix
Aaon white
3.24:1failpassfail
  • AA: use #1f7ab2 as the text (4.68:1)
  • AAA: use #185c86 as the text (7.21:1)
  • AA: or shift the background to #262626 (4.67:1)
Aaon black
6.48:1passpassfail
  • AAA: use #389ddc as the text (7.02:1)

Fixes keep hue and saturation and move lightness only, so the suggestion stays on-brand. Ratios are symmetric: the same numbers apply with #2b96da as the background.
